Core Challenge: Why Traditional Phone Systems Fall Short
Core Challenge: Why Traditional Phone Systems Fall Short
Every missed call is a lost opportunity. Traditional phone systems—relying on basic IVR menus or overburdened human receptionists—fail to meet modern customer expectations, leading to frustration, abandoned leads, and rising operational costs.
These outdated systems create friction at every touchpoint: - Inflexible IVRs trap callers in endless loops, especially when they need to speak to a real person. - Human agents are limited by shifts, availability, and burnout—leaving calls unanswered during peak hours. - No memory of past interactions means callers repeat themselves, eroding trust and efficiency.
The real cost?
- 77% of operators report staffing shortages according to Fourth, making consistent service nearly impossible.
- A single missed call can cost a business up to $250 in lost revenue, especially in high-touch industries like legal or healthcare as reported by TrustFirms.
Consider a home services business:
During a storm, a homeowner calls for emergency repairs. The IVR prompts, “Press 1 for urgent service.” But the system doesn’t understand urgency—only volume. The caller hangs up after three failed attempts. No appointment is booked. No repair scheduled. One missed call, one lost customer.
Traditional systems can’t adapt. They lack empathy, memory, and real-time responsiveness—the very traits customers demand.

AI isn’t perfect. Avoid hallucinations by combining automation with oversight.
- Let AI handle 80–90% of routine calls (booking, FAQs, reminders).
- Escalate sensitive or complex cases (e.g., medical concerns, legal disputes) to humans.
- Use clean, domain-specific training data to reduce errors.
A user reported an AI hallucinating outdated loan rates—proof that human review is non-negotiable for high-stakes industries.
Track performance with metrics like: - Call resolution rate - Average response time (<500ms) - Escalation frequency - Customer satisfaction (via post-call surveys)
